#ifndef _LIBGFX_DRAW_H_
#define _LIBGFX_DRAW_H_
#include <stdint.h>
#include <libgfx/gfx.h>
/* Shape types */
#define SHAPE_SQUARE 0x00000000
/* Basic color defines */
#define GFX_BLACK 0x000000
#define GFX_RED 0xFF0000
#define GFX_GREEN 0x00FF00
#define GFX_BLUE 0x0000FF
#define GFX_WHITE 0xFFFFFF
#define GFX_PURPLE 0x800080
#define GFX_YELLOW 0xFFFF00
#define GFX_DARK 0x1D2021
#define GFX_AQUA 0x427B58
/*
* Default shape initializer, something that
* works and can be tweaked. The idea of this
* is so that shapes may be set up like so:
*
* --
* struct gfx_shape blah = GFX_SHAPE_DEFAULT;
*
* blah.width = width;
* blah.heiht = height;
* ...
* --
*/
#define GFX_SHAPE_DEFAULT \
{ \
.type = SHAPE_SQUARE, \
.color = 0x00FF00, \
.x = 0, \
.y = 0, \
.width = 50, \
.height = 50, \
}
/*
* Generic shape representation
*
* @type: Shape type (see SHAPE_*)
* @color: Color of the shape
* @x: X position of the shape
* @y: Y position of the shape
* @width: Shape width
* @height: Shape height
*/
struct gfx_shape {
uint32_t type;
color_t color;
scrpos_t x;
scrpos_t y;
dimm_t width;
dimm_t height;
};
/*
* A point or single pixel that
* may be plotted onto the screen.
*
* @x,y: Position of the point on the screen
* @rgb: Color of the point (RGB)
*/
struct gfx_point {
scrpos_t x, y;
color_t rgb;
};
/*
* Represents a rectangular region on
* the screen.
*
* @x,y: Position of this region on the screen
* @width: Region width
* @heght: Region height
*/
struct gfx_region {
scrpos_t x, y;
dimm_t width;
dimm_t height;
};
int gfx_draw_shape(struct gfx_ctx *ctx, const struct gfx_shape *shape);
int gfx_plot_point(struct gfx_ctx *ctx, const struct gfx_point *point);
int gfx_copy_region(struct gfx_ctx *ctx, struct gfx_region *r, scrpos_t x, scrpos_t y);
color_t gfx_get_pix(struct gfx_ctx *ctx, uint32_t x, uint32_t y);
__always_inline static inline size_t
gfx_io_index(struct gfx_ctx *ctx, scrpos_t x, scrpos_t y)
{
struct fbattr fbdev = ctx->fbdev;
return x + y * (fbdev.pitch / 4);
}
#endif /* !_LIBGFX_DRAW_H_ */
